Post by Matheus Nascimento »

Can someone help me?
I researched and found that the M1/M2/M3 are three different cannons. From what I understand the M1 is an anti-aircraft gun, the M2 is the version of that anti-aircraft gun with a greater depression to be used as an anti-tank gun and the M3 is a different version only anti-tank.
Am I right?

Post by Matheus Nascimento »

The T8 is a powerful 105mm anti-tank cannon.
Its development started in 1944 but its first test took place in 1946, too late after the war and the project was cancelled.
